Treatment Options
GLP-1 Receptor Agonists
FDA-approved medications like semaglutide (Wegovy/Ozempic) and tirzepatide (Mounjaro/Zepbound) that reduce appetite and improve metabolic health. Learn more about [GLP-1 medications](/glp1).
Medical Nutrition Therapy
One-on-one sessions with a registered dietitian to create a sustainable eating plan tailored to your health conditions and goals.
Comprehensive Metabolic Panel
Blood work and body composition analysis to identify hormonal imbalances, thyroid issues, or metabolic conditions affecting weight.
Behavioral Health Support
Counseling to address emotional eating, stress management, and building sustainable habits that support long-term weight maintenance.

Insurance & Pricing
Insurance coverage for medical weight loss in New York varies significantly by plan, with most major insurers covering medically necessary treatments when specific BMI and comorbidity criteria are met. Many plans now cover GLP-1 medications like semaglutide and tirzepatide for weight management, especially when diabetes or pre-diabetes is present. HSA and FSA funds can typically be used for medical weight loss services, including consultations, lab work, and prescription medications. Use the insurance checker to verify your specific coverage details before your appointment.
Out-of-pocket costs for medical weight loss can range from $200-500 per month depending on the interventions used. Initial consultations typically cost $150-300, while ongoing medication costs vary based on the specific drugs prescribed and your insurance coverage. Many patients find that the long-term health benefits and reduced medication costs for diabetes and blood pressure make medical weight loss cost-effective over time. First-Time Patient Tips
Before your first appointment, gather your insurance cards, a complete list of current medications including supplements, and any recent lab results from your primary care physician. Consider keeping a three-day food diary including weekends to help the provider understand your eating patterns and identify areas for improvement. Buffalo's seasonal eating patterns can significantly impact weight, so be honest about how your habits change between summer and winter months.
Come prepared with specific questions about treatment options, expected timelines, and potential side effects. Ask about the clinic's approach to managing plateau periods, which are common in weight loss journeys. Don't hesitate to discuss any previous weight loss attempts, including what worked and what didn't. Understanding your weight history helps providers create more effective treatment plans. Mentally prepare for a comprehensive medical evaluation that may reveal underlying conditions you weren't aware of, and be ready to commit to regular follow-up appointments for optimal results.

Local Insight
Buffalo faces unique weight management challenges due to its harsh winters, which can last from November through April and significantly limit outdoor physical activity. The city's rich food culture, famous for buffalo wings, beef on weck, and comfort foods, creates additional obstacles for residents trying to lose weight. Western New York also has higher than average rates of diabetes and cardiovascular disease, making medical weight loss particularly important for the local population's health outcomes. The region's economic challenges have historically limited access to fresh, healthy foods in some neighborhoods, while the prevalence of shift work in healthcare and manufacturing sectors disrupts normal eating patterns for many residents. However, Buffalo's growing food scene now includes more healthy options, and the city's extensive park system provides excellent opportunities for physical activity during warmer months. The presence of world-class medical facilities like ECMC and Buffalo General means residents have access to sophisticated weight management resources that weren't available in previous decades.
